New Download Location

Folder Type Fixer

Posted Image

Download

Is Explorer thinking you have music files or images in Program Files or Windows folder for example?. Folder Type Fixer restores folder types with ease.

Current version: 1.0

Note: Tested on Windows Vista only


Take Control

Posted Image

Download

Take Control lets you take ownership and get full control of any system file with ease (Windows Vista only)

Current version: 1.0 Beta 2

Note: For Windows Vista only


Shrink It!

Posted Image

Download

Shrink It! lets you reduce the size of images with ease.

Current version: 1.0 Beta 2

eXPander

Posted Image

Download

eXPander is a front-end for expand and makecab which lets you expand and compress Windows files with ease.

Current version: 1.5 Final

Reg File Merger

Posted Image

Download

Reg File Merger lets you merge multiple registry files into a single one.

Current version: 1.0 Beta

DLL Register

Posted Image

Download

Dll Register is a front-end for regsvr32 which lets you register dynamic-link libraries and ActiveX controls in the registry with ease.

Current version: 1.0 Beta

Reshacker Script Creator

Posted Image

Download

RSC lets you create Reshacker scripts with ease.

Current version: 1.0 Alpha

You must have the .NET 2.0 Framework installed for these utilities to function.

Note: Discussion about the .NET Framework will not be tolerated.

I just tried out eXPander and I have to say, I really like it. It definitely improves on Compression Bin (no offense jcarle).

I have a question and request though.

1. Is modifyPE included in the app (I'm not clear weather it is or not)

2. Would you consider adding an option to make a .cab archive of a folders contents e.g CabTool.

Although I like CabTool I hate the way it renames the archive to upper case!

Thanks.

Edit: Sorry, one more thing to consider.

3. If you select to process multiple files via the shell extension explorer can/will crash.

This isn't a problem with the app, it's just that explorer can't cope sending more than one file this way (or so I've found).

My only workaround would be a shortcut in SendTo but it's purly up to you.

Keep up the good work.

eXPander 1.5 has gone final. Improvements in final version are (among others):

- Settings are stored in a .Net configuration file and not in the registry.
- Drag 'n' drop algorithm improved (for loop is faster than a foreach one :P)

Enjoy and do not hesitate in post your opinions, bugs and suggestions.
